use crate::Node;
#[derive(Debug, Clone, PartialEq, Eq)]
pub struct IsInfConfig {
pub detect_negative: bool,
pub detect_positive: bool,
}
impl IsInfConfig {
pub fn new(detect_negative: bool, detect_positive: bool) -> Self {
Self {
detect_negative,
detect_positive,
}
}
}
pub fn is_inf_config(curr: &Node) -> IsInfConfig {
let mut detect_negative = true;
let mut detect_positive = true;
for (key, value) in curr.attrs.iter() {
match key.as_str() {
"detect_negative" => detect_negative = value.clone().into_i64() != 0,
"detect_positive" => detect_positive = value.clone().into_i64() != 0,
_ => panic!("Unexpected attribute for IsInf: {key}"),
}
}
IsInfConfig::new(detect_negative, detect_positive)
}
